Learning Objectives:

At the end of this session participants will be able to:

  • Identify and apply appropriate diagnostic techniques and tools for a range of ocular conditions, including rare and atypical cases such as cutaneous malignant melanoma metastatic to the eye.
  • Develop a comprehensive understanding of the clinical and pathologic features of common and uncommon ocular diseases, including optic nerve tumors, lacrimal sac lesions, and uveal melanocytic lesions.
  • Demonstrate knowledge of the latest advancements in ophthalmic pathology, including evolving gene expression profiles in uveal melanocytic lesions and the role of FDG avidity on PET scan in diagnosing uveal melanoma.
